redis主从复制最好采用哪种结构【redis取消持久化方式,redis持久化模式】演示集群采用1主2从,采用伪集群,在一台虚拟机中启动 , 端口暂定6386386383,集群结构可以选择下面2种,因为数量较少,此次采用普通样式 。
Redis主从复制会出现数据同步延迟的情况,因此需要配置Redis Sentinel监控系统来监测数据同步情况 。2 安全性问题 Redis主从复制需要配置合适的安全策略 , 防止数据泄露和数据篡改 。
但它的功能更丰富 。二 list(双向链表)list是一个链表结构,主要功能是push、pop、获取一个范围的所有值等等 。
list(双向链表)list是一个链表结构,主要功能是push、pop、获取一个范围的所有值等等 。
Redis中为了实现高可用(High Availability,简称HA),采用了如下两个方式:Redis中主从节点复制数据有全量复制和部分复制之分 。
(3)slave node如果跟master node有网络故障,断开了连接 , 会自动重连 。master如果发现有多个slave node都来重新连接 , 仅仅会启动一个rdb save操作,用一份数据服务所有slave node 。
redis如何退出1、除可以使用shutdown命令关闭redis服务器外,还可以使用kill+进程号的方式关闭redis服务 。
2、redis关闭到redis节点目录下执行如下命令./redis-cli -p 端口号 shutdownredis启动./redis-server 参数参数:redis.conf文件全路径需要到redis所在目录去重新启动redis,此时redis中的数据仍然可以恢复 。
3、安装redis之后 在命令行窗口中输入 redis-server redis.windows.conf 启动redis 关闭命令行窗口就是关闭redis 。
4、在命令行窗口中输入 redis-server redis.windows.conf 启动redis 关闭命令行窗口就是关闭 redis 。
Redis持久化的方式有哪些?优缺点分别是什么?1、比较:aof文件比rdb更新频率高,优先使用aof还原数据 。
2、缺点:(1)对于同一份数据来说 , AOF的日志文件通常要比RDB的数据快照文件要大 。
3、redis提供两种方式进行持久化,一种是RDB持久化(原理是将Reids在内存中的数据库记录定时dump到磁盘上的RDB持久化),另外一种是AOF(append only file)持久化(原理是将Reids的操作日志以追加的方式写入文件) 。
4、Redis 提供了多种不同级别的持久化方式:RDB 持久化可以在指定的时间间隔内生成数据集的时间点快照(point-in-time snapshot) 。
启动redis后,这个DAT文件大小怎么调整!空间不足了~1、redis会把数据全放在内存中,但也有两种持久化到文件的方式 , 一种叫RDB,一种叫AOF,你的这个dat文件应该是RDB方式 , 也就是说redis会把内存中的数据每隔一段时间完全dump到这个文件中 。
2、大概意思是:没有足够的可用空间,可以增加系统的大小分页文件,或减少Redis的堆的大小 。解决方法:使用--maxheap标志 。可以再启动命令后面加maxheap参数重新分配堆大小 。
3、假定硬盘的一个扇区是512字节,如果增加1字节使其超过512字节 , 那么文件存储空间会增加一个扇区512字节,但文件的大小是增加1字节 。
Redis需要持久化吗持久化存储是将 Redis存储在内存中的数据存储在硬盘中,实现数据的永久保存 。
Redis 提供了多种不同级别的持久化方式:RDB 持久化可以在指定的时间间隔内生成数据集的时间点快照(point-in-time snapshot) 。
如果把Redis持久化做好,即使Redis故障了,也能够立即重启 , 对外提供服务 。
Client 也可以使用save或者bgsave命令通知redis做一次快照持久化 。save操作是在主线程中保存快照的,由于redis是用一个主线程来处理所有 client的请求,这种方式会阻塞所有client请求,所以不推荐使用 。
- redis实现延时消息队列 redis消息时间过长
- redis的热点数据缓存 redis热点数据切换
- redisson执行lua脚本 redis脚本初始化
- redis缓存db同步
- redis同步模式阻死
- redis5设计与源码分析 redis4源码分析
- redis client closed connection redis租户隔离
- redis缓存 redis缓冲常用命令
- redis基本操作 redis基础详解
- redis缓存失效怎么办 redis缓存数据不一致
